Private sector employment surpasses pre-pandemic peak; Carson City up 4.3 percent over year

Nevada added 5,200 jobs in April as the state continues to recover from the COVID-19 pandemic. Employment remains below typical levels, but is up by 107,100 jobs since April 2021, an annual increase of 8 percent, according to the state's Department of Employment, Training and Rehabilitation’s latest economic report.

Nevada unemployment rate in February sees slight decline; Carson City at 3.2 percent

CARSON CITY — The state’s seasonally adjusted unemployment rate was 5.1 percent in February 2022, a decrease of 0.1 percent from January 2022 according to the Nevada Department of Employment, Training and Rehabilitation’s February 2022 economic report. Seasonally adjusted estimates account for regularly seen economic patterns, with the following estimates not seasonally adjusted.
